Transaction e6d99998948400e28a3ddd5d78861bad3284da4233d60e8e3a125c28a3292b2c
1 Input
1 Output
-
e6d99998948400e28a3ddd5d78861bad3284da4233d60e8e3a125c28a3292b2c:0
- value
- 758643
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 39df1d76667595aec470f0978f77a8dc30dcf46c OP_EQUAL
- address
- 36y1inYvXsespnspP83jcxZDuuBuhXxt6L